Recirculation Control Motor Test
NOTE:
Before testing, check for climate control DTCs (see HOW TO CHECK FOR DTCS WITH THE HDS
).
- Disconnect the 5P connector from the recirculation control motor.NOTE: Incorrectly applying power and ground to the recirculation control motor will damage it. Follow the instructions carefully.
- Connect battery power to terminal No. 1 of the recirculation control motor, and ground terminal No. 2; the recirculation control motor should run smoothly, and stop at Recirculate. If it does not, reverse the connections; the recirculation control motor should run smoothly, and stop at Fresh. When the recirculation control motor stops running, disconnect battery power immediately.
- If the recirculation control motor did not run in step 2, remove it, then check the recirculation control linkage and the door for smooth movement.
- If the linkage and the door move smoothly, replace the recirculation control motor (see MODE CONTROL MOTOR REPLACEMENT ).
- If the linkage or the door stick or bind, repair them as needed.
